Abstract
In this work, we theoretically propose and numerically demonstrate a novel multi-band subtractive filtering platform by utilizing the dielectric resonators. In addition, the plasmon-like hotspots are also observed in this dielectric structure. Multi-band light filtering can be quantitatively adjusted by the polarization state and the classical Malus law is verified in this dielectric structure. These findings lay a foundation for multispectral optical behaviors and hold applications in the nanophotonics.
